How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Clemmons?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Clemmons Studio Apartments | $930 | $930 | $930 |
Clemmons 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,236 | $386 | $2,396 |
Clemmons 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,373 | $459 | $2,651 |
Clemmons 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,869 | $527 | $2,895 |

Frequently Asked Questions about 3 Bedroom Clemmons Apartments
How much is the average rent for a 3 Bedroom Clemmons Apartment?
The average rent for a 3 Bedroom Apartment in Clemmons is $1,869.
What is the largest available 3 Bedroom Clemmons Apartment for rent?
Today's apartment with the most square footage in Clemmons is a 1,458 square feet unit starting from $1,595 at Chamberlain Place Apartments.
What is the average size for Clemmons 3 Bedroom Apartments for rent?
The average size for a 3 Bedroom rental in Clemmons is currently 1,560 sq ft.
